Apple - Can't enable Gmail calendar syncing

After a ton of trial and error, I finally got this working. I don't know what the heck the issue was, but it was a total mess. At one point, I was somehow getting reminders for events in Notification Center even though they weren't appearing on my calendar.

Anyway, I had to:

  • Turn off ALL calendar syncing, including for other accounts (iCloud, Facebook, etc.)
  • Completely delete the problematic account from System Preferences > Internet Accounts
  • Completely delete the contents of ~/Library/Calendars**
  • Log out and back in

Then I set up the problematic account again from scratch (in System Preferences > Internet Accounts) and enabled calendar syncing. This time, it worked like normal, and then I was able to reenable calendar syncing for all my other accounts.

I didn't have to change any settings or anything on Google's end (google.com/calendar).

** Note: I was only able to do this because I don't store any calendars locally. If you have local calendars, deleting the contents of this folder will delete all those events. Just a warning!